summ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orru <ru@FreeBSD.org>2003-03-15 07:56:59 +0000
committerru <ru@FreeBSD.org>2003-03-15 07:56:59 +0000
commit6999b653407d94906ec2d9b0e12f6fbdda2161a8 (patch)
tree52ec3e7bc937c469ca3f397191ca6c2929cd0b4f
parent71e2d62a49b558881aa09378c949a5848c20448e (diff)
downloadFreeBSD-src-6999b653407d94906ec2d9b0e12f6fbdda2161a8.zip
FreeBSD-src-6999b653407d94906ec2d9b0e12f6fbdda2161a8.tar.gz
Fixed (soon might be fatal) -Wformat warnings.
-rw-r--r--bin/dd/args.c4
-rw-r--r--bin/sh/expand.c5
-rw-r--r--sbin/camcontrol/modeedit.c6
3 files changed, 8 insertions, 7 deletions
diff --git a/bin/dd/args.c b/bin/dd/args.c
index 9d2aa6a..7e66b7f 100644
--- a/bin/dd/args.c
+++ b/bin/dd/args.c
@@ -189,7 +189,7 @@ f_bs(char *arg)
res = get_num(arg);
if (res < 1 || res > SSIZE_MAX)
- errx(1, "bs must be between 1 and %d", SSIZE_MAX);
+ errx(1, "bs must be between 1 and %zd", SSIZE_MAX);
in.dbsz = out.dbsz = (size_t)res;
}
@@ -200,7 +200,7 @@ f_cbs(char *arg)
res = get_num(arg);
if (res < 1 || res > SSIZE_MAX)
- errx(1, "cbs must be between 1 and %d", SSIZE_MAX);
+ errx(1, "cbs must be between 1 and %zd", SSIZE_MAX);
cbsz = (size_t)res;
}
diff --git a/bin/sh/expand.c b/bin/sh/expand.c
index c4ee6f8..e3748ab 100644
--- a/bin/sh/expand.c
+++ b/bin/sh/expand.c
@@ -531,7 +531,7 @@ subevalvar(char *p, char *str, int strloc, int subtype, int startloc,
outfmt(&errout, "%s\n", startp);
error((char *)NULL);
}
- error("%.*s: parameter %snot set", p - str - 1,
+ error("%.*s: parameter %snot set", (int)(p - str - 1),
str, (varflags & VSNUL) ? "null or "
: nullstr);
return 0;
@@ -666,7 +666,8 @@ again: /* jump here after setting a variable with ${var=text} */
case VSTRIMRIGHT:
case VSTRIMRIGHTMAX:
case VSLENGTH:
- error("%.*s: parameter not set", p - var - 1, var);
+ error("%.*s: parameter not set", (int)(p - var - 1),
+ var);
}
}
if (set && subtype != VSPLUS) {
diff --git a/sbin/camcontrol/modeedit.c b/sbin/camcontrol/modeedit.c
index 7aeac58..c8dd20a 100644
--- a/sbin/camcontrol/modeedit.c
+++ b/sbin/camcontrol/modeedit.c
@@ -470,7 +470,7 @@ load_format(char *pagedb_path, int page)
} else if (depth == 0 && ! BUFFERFULL(str_pagenum)) {
strncat(str_pagenum, &c, 1);
} else if (depth == 0) {
- errx(EX_OSFILE, "%s:%d: %s %d %s", pagedb_path,
+ errx(EX_OSFILE, "%s:%d: %s %zd %s", pagedb_path,
lineno, "page identifier exceeds",
sizeof(str_pagenum) - 1, "characters");
}
@@ -486,7 +486,7 @@ load_format(char *pagedb_path, int page)
} else if (! BUFFERFULL(str_pagename)) {
strncat(str_pagename, &c, 1);
} else {
- errx(EX_OSFILE, "%s:%d: %s %d %s", pagedb_path,
+ errx(EX_OSFILE, "%s:%d: %s %zd %s", pagedb_path,
lineno, "page name exceeds",
sizeof(str_pagenum) - 1, "characters");
}
@@ -503,7 +503,7 @@ load_format(char *pagedb_path, int page)
} else if (! BUFFERFULL(format)) {
strncat(format, &c, 1);
} else {
- errx(EX_OSFILE, "%s:%d: %s %d %s", pagedb_path,
+ errx(EX_OSFILE, "%s:%d: %s %zd %s", pagedb_path,
lineno, "page definition exceeds",
sizeof(format) - 1, "characters");
}
OpenPOWER on IntegriCloud